Umbridge handed over all the work to Filch, perhaps not only because she found the task tedious but also due to her busy schedule.
As Kyle and Connor descended the stone steps to the underground classroom for their Potions lesson, they suddenly spotted Umbridge sitting in a dark corner at the back of the room, holding that familiar notepad of hers.
The rest of the class had noticed her too, and a murmur of discussion filled the room.
"Strange, why is she here again...?"
"Are they investigating the professor twice?"
"That's unlikely, isn't it? They only did it once for the other classes..."
"Maybe it's different for Professor Snape. You know, he's not exactly popular."
"Nonsense, Professor Snape is the best!" The last comment was clearly made by a Slytherin.
Nevertheless, everyone was curious as to why Umbridge was back so soon after her previous investigation of Snape, barely two days ago.
Umbridge herself was equally curious, listening to the students' whispers and glancing down at her notepad, feeling perplexed.
Why were they all acting as if she had been there before when her notepad clearly showed no record of any investigation regarding Snape?
"Silence!"
At that moment, the classroom door was flung open.
The room immediately fell silent.
Snape strode in, glancing toward the corner, and his expression turned sour.
Kyle noticed the exchange and couldn't help but laugh.
However, Snape, alerted by the sound, spun around and glared at him fiercely.
Kyle quickly shut his mouth, but he couldn't stop his shoulders from shaking as he struggled to contain his laughter.
Connor looked at him curiously. "What's so funny?"
"It's hilarious," Kyle whispered. "Professor Snape might have outsmarted himself."
He was well aware that Umbridge only needed to investigate the other professors once; there was no need for her to sit through the same class twice.
Her presence in the Potions classroom again could only mean one thing... she had forgotten she had been there before.
In other words, Snape had cast a Forgetfulness Charm on her, causing her to forget certain things, including the results of her investigation into him.
To be honest, the effect of this Forgetfulness Charm was less than impressive. Umbridge had forgotten far too much, even forgetting that she had attended the class, which was why she was back again.
This was not at all how the spell was supposed to work.
Kyle thought that if it had been him, he would have made her forget only the necessary things... like the questions she had asked after class, for instance.
That would have been a more effective solution.
However, he was also curious about what Umbridge could have said to prompt Snape to use the Forgetfulness Charm on her.
Just as Kyle was about to share his thoughts with Connor, he looked up and met Snape's icy gaze.
The professor's eyes were cold and emotionless, as if he would kill without a second thought.
Kyle thought it best to keep quiet, so he closed his mouth and said nothing.
Only then did Snape's expression soften slightly.
"Today, we will be brewing Cheering Charm," he said, composing himself as if nothing had happened. "This potion requires a great deal of patience to brew successfully, as you must constantly monitor the color changes in your cauldron and perform the next step at precisely the right time..."
"As for the procedure..." He waved his wand, and the instructions appeared on the blackboard. "Let's begin."
Everyone immediately forgot about Umbridge and focused on their task at hand.
"Acacia flowers... unicorn hair... pepper-up potions..."
Kyle double-checked his ingredients and began grinding the acacia roots.
For the first half-hour, Umbridge remained quiet, but Kyle knew that she would make her move soon.
She glanced at the cauldrons of the students on either side.
"This class of students all look excellent." Umbridge said, "Cheering Charm is a wonderful potion, it can make us feel happy, and we need a little happiness from time to time."
"But that happiness is illusory." Snape said slowly: "And overdosing on it will have side effects..."
"I don't think that's a problem." Umbridge said lightly, "Just drink a little less, and if Cheering Charms were really that dangerous, the Ministry of Magic wouldn't have approved it for the curriculum, right?"
Snape let out a cold laugh.
"Then, have you been at Hogwarts..."
"I've been teaching here for fourteen years." Snape cut in before she could finish.
Umbridge paused, but didn't seem to mind, merely making a few notes on her notepad.
As Kyle crushed the acacia petals with the back of his knife, he tilted his head to observe them.
When Umbridge put down her notepad, he subconsciously whispered:
"Did you apply to teach Defense Against the Dark Arts first?"
The next second, Umbridge asked the exact same question, without changing a single word.
Sure enough...
This further confirmed Kyle's guess that Snape had cast a Forgetfulness Charm on Umbridge.
However, at this moment, the brewing of the Cheering Charm had reached its most critical stage, and everyone's attention was on the potion in their cauldrons. Except for Kyle, no one else noticed this detail.
The same question was asked again, which made Snape extremely annoyed, but he had no choice but to play along with Umbridge and answer her meaningless questions, in order to not attract more attention.
What happened next was also unchanged.
After questioning Snape, Umbridge started walking around the classroom, pretending to inspect everyone's potion.
The reason it was pretend was that Umbridge knew nothing about brewing Cheering Charms. She even praised a student whose cauldron contained pink potion.
The true Cheering Charm, before adding unicorn hair, should be blue.
The pink color was due to the wrong order of adding ingredients, adding the dried acacia petals first instead of its juice.
A wave of snickers filled the room, and the student who had brewed the wrong potion turned red, keeping his head down and silent. Even Snape at the front of the class curled his lips slightly, as if mocking Umbridge's ignorance.
Only Umbridge, stared blankly, not understanding what everyone was laughing about.
When class ended, everyone poured their completed Cheering Charms into bottles.
Almost everyone's potion was a pale golden color, except for the one she had praised, which was noticeably different. Umbridge finally realized that she had praised the wrong person.
However, she pretended that nothing had happened and walked towards Snape again.
Kyle's eyes lit up.
Last time, Snape must have cast the Forgetfulness Charm on her during their private conversation... This time, she would definitely say the same thing again.
Kyle deliberately lingered at the back, and as he pretended to drop a few parchments, he let them fall to the floor, intending to delay his exit from the classroom.
That was what he had done during the Transfiguration class.
However, before he could even pretend to pick them up, Snape suddenly waved his wand.
The parchments on the floor, including Kyle's, were immediately blown out of the classroom by a gust of wind.
Then...
Slam!
The classroom door was shut tightly.
